HFH has had an evolving home ventilator program since 1976 with the greatest growth in organization and volume since 1979. Technical advancements have made long-term home ventilator use a feasible, manageable, adjunctive, therapeutic modality in the care of patients with chronic respiratory failure. It appears to have more potential benefit for patients with sleep apnea and kyphoscoliosis than for persons with COPD. Many questions still are not answered regarding its use in patients with progressive nonrehabilitative neuromuscular disease. Critical components that must be included in all home ventilator programs include: (1) development of a "team" to train patients, families, and staff; (2) development of a standardized method of communication between the hospital personnel, family, durable medical equipment company, and home care agencies; (3) development of a screening mechanism to evaluate patient's/family's self-care potential in the use of home ventilators; (4) development and refinement of networks between acute care settings and the community agencies; and (5) development of clear channels of communication between patients and health care providers.
